Integrated Lecture "Cognitive Algorithms"

Computer programs can learn useful cognitive skills. This integrated lecture tries to communicate an intuitive understanding of elementary concepts in machine learning and their application on real data with a special focus on methods that are simple to implement. We recommend the "Machine Learning 2" lecture or the "Machine learning lab course" for a more advanced treatment (this course is not a prerequisite).

Lectures/Tutorials

Lectures and tutorials take place every other week respectively. Lectures and tutorials will be held in person. Tutorials will also be offered via Zoom.

Prerequisites

The following prerequisites are helpful for taking the course:

  • Basic knowledge in linear algebra and calculus
  • Basic programming knowledge, programming in Python
  • To participate in the exam you first need to pass the elective course
